The Gibson Custom L-4 CES is a faithful recreation of the famed L-4C with one major change: the L-4 CES is a great-sounding electric archtop.
Overview
Even though Gibson had orginally created the laminated top ES-175 in 1948 to fill the need for an electric version of the acoustic, carved top L-4C, the demand still existed for an electric L-4 with a fully carved top. In the late 1950's Gibson answered this call by releasing small runs of variously configured L-4CES guitars: some with Charlie Christian pickups, some with Alnico pickups, and some with humbuckers. For today's player, the Custom Collection offers the L-4CES in its final incarnation.
Specs
Body:
Top wood: Carved, solid spruce
Back wood: Mahogany
Dimensions: 16 1/4 in.(W) X 20 1/4 in.(L) X 3 3/8 in.(D)
Binding: Multi-ply white/black on top; single-ply white on back
Neck:
Neck construction: 1-piece mahogany
Fingerboard wood: 20 fret ebony
Inlays: Pearl split parallelogram
Binding: Single-ply white
Profile: ES rounded
Scale length/Nut width: 24 3/4 in.; 1 11/16 in.
Strings: L-5 Electric .012-.056
Electronics & Hardware:
Pickups: '57 Classic humbuckers
Controls: 2 volume, 2 tone, 3-way switch
Hardware color: Gold
Bridge/Tailpiece: ABR-1/L-4
Tuner style: Vintage tulip
Included accessories:
Custom Shop case, and Certificate of Authenticity.
